Yep. And the band has actual screws to remove, not posts you tap out to adjust the band.

The band also has the over size mechanism for diving, like an Omega.

A few other ways to tell but, they are different for each watch.

The stamping will also be crisp in the metal and the elements of the face will all align exactly.

When shaking the watch a genuine will not have any clicking as the engine is screwed tight and precisely to the internal.

A fake merely sits in the internal box and will bounce off the sides, creating noise.
